Output 04db68bccb54bcd29d7d1e4dd759f21c54464e9938fc18eec7dc6e6827bdf214:5

value
943063555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a7950535adb367602791f53d51fa476fcca2fc OP_EQUAL
address
3KLy6NmpY4QBPztTL1BqjGZJ6Hb2uo7sNj
transaction
04db68bccb54bcd29d7d1e4dd759f21c54464e9938fc18eec7dc6e6827bdf214
spent
true